T20 World Cup 2024: Rishabh Pant Hit First Nets Session in Indian Jersey After 16 Months

New York: Indian wicketkeeper-batter Rishabh Pant had his first net session in India colors after a long time of 16 months, ahead of the ICC Men’s T20 World Cup 2024 opener against Ireland at the newly constructed Nassau County International Cricket Stadium in New York, Scheduled for June 5. Rishabh Pant made his comeback to professional cricket in IPL 2024, after surviving a life threatening road accident in December 2024.

In IPL 2024, Pant’s team Delhi Capitals finished in the sixth spot with 14 points and failed to qualify for the playoffs. He emerged as the team’s top run scorer  with 446 runs in 13 matches at an amazing strike rate of 155 with three half-centuries under his belt. Rishabh Pant is considered as favourites to feature in the playing eleven as specialist wicketkeeper over Sanju Samson.

In a video posted by BCCI, Rishabh Pant was hitting the nets with other players of India’s T20 World Cup squad. Pant was looking in great shape while batting at the nets, he shredded a lot of weight, and had a leaner look ahead of the marquee tournament. He was looking in a great touch while hitting the ball, and was looking to play along the ground and time the ball well as this was the team’s first net session ahead of the mega event.
